What's Happening?
Taylor Hall played a pivotal role in the Carolina Hurricanes' 6-1 victory over the Montreal Canadiens in Game 5 of the Eastern Conference Finals. Hall scored a goal and provided two assists, contributing significantly to the team's success. This performance
marked Hall's fifth multi-point game in the postseason, highlighting his consistent impact on the ice. Throughout the playoffs, Hall has accumulated five goals and 11 assists, showcasing his offensive prowess. His efforts have been instrumental in the Hurricanes' advancement, as they continue to compete for the championship.
